    A small update.

    Not been getting too much done, always seems to be other things that need doing first!

    I have made a mock up of the potential new centre console that will house all the switches/controls. I wont be able to reach the dash when strapped in the seat so all controls are being relocated. Im going to get rid of the arm rest 'hump at the back i recon though. Ill sit in the shell a it more and see how it feels before I finally decide.










    I have made the brackets for the PAS reservoir and welded them on. As you can see from the pics Ive relocated it to a more convenient position.











    Ive also been making the pedal box plate that will be welded to the floor to allow me to adjust the pedal box forwards and backwards a little.










    It will give me 100mm of adjust ability.

    Ive been getting prices for the tube for my cage too and have had a good quote from HUB LE BAS. I just need to check that it will be OK to order 30m of 45mm CDS tube to work but hopefully Ill be ordering it soon.

    Any way thats it for now.

    Im ordering the tube for the cage tomorrow, 30m of 45mm X 2.6mm CDS tubing. Hopefully it will be enough with some left over for the subframes etc.

    Ive mainy been stripping paint and derusting this week. I hate bloody seam sealant, Im so bored of scrapping it off. Ive also removed the ABS module bracket and the dash bracket on top of the tranny tunnel as I have no use for them now, the hand brake mount is going in the bin too as I have plans for the handbrake. Any brackets that wont be needed are being removed.

    Heres a few pics.








    Ive welded on a strip in place of the dash bracket because i had a feeling it might be noise, the tunnel is a little 'flappy' once the bracket has been removed.












    Also cut up the front bumper so I could fit it other the jig to allow me to think about framing up the front end for the rad, cooler and ducting. The cooler isnt in the exact position in the pics but gives you an idea of how it will sit.







    Thats all for now.
